Weekly roundup of people news, Feb 12

Asian Infrastructure Investment Bank installs CIO; search firm Stemp starts IM practice; RBC WM names Asia team lead; Nikko AM adds EM debt PM; Amundi replaces alternatives CIO; Pimco appoints Emea chief; and JP Morgan Private Bank hires Emea equities head.

Asian Infrastructure Investment Bank appoints first CIO The Asian Infrastructure Investment Bank (AIIB) has named former Indian government official DJ Pandian as its first chief investment officer. He will lead the planning and supervision of the China-led bank’s infrastructure investment, overseeing a portfolio of up to $100 billion.
